About These Birds
باز مير
Meyer's Goshawk (<em>Accipiter meyerianus</em>) is a member of the family Accipitridae (Hawks, Eagles & Kites), a medium-sized accipiter found in forested regions of the Pacific. It inhabits forest environments, likely favoring dense lowland and hill forests where it can pursue avian prey through the canopy. Detailed plumage and behavioral descriptions of this species are limited in the available literature, reflecting its status as one of the lesser-studied accipiters within its range.
